NUR1 320 — Critical Care Nursing Theory

The focus of this course is the management of critical illness situations, the impact of psychological, behavioural and biological responses of stress and illness and the impact this complex interplay has on the personal and contextual resources of patients and their families. It will explore evidence informed management approaches to a range of symptoms and patient conditions as well as nurse sensitive indicators of care, taking into account research evidence, clinical expertise, and patient preferences.

  • Credits: 3
  • Faculty: Ingram School of Nursing
  • Department: Ingram School of Nursing
  • Prerequisite: NUR1 209
